Common Welding Certifications

Although the AWS’ standard CW certification paves the way for almost all employment opportunities, many fields call for a certain certificate. Some of the most-widely used of them are listed below.

  • American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for those that focus on boiler and pressurized containers
  • Certified Welder Credentials to become a Certified Welder
  • API Certification for welders that work on pipelines in the energy field
  • Certified Welding Instructor and Senior Certified Welding Instructor Certificates for inspectors and senior inspectors

This table displays wages and jobs estimates for welding professionals in the State of Kansas through the end of the decade.

Kansas Employment
2012 2022 Change Annual Job Openings
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ers 5,870 6,380 9% 200
Kansas Annual Salary
Low Median High
Welders,
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ers
$23,100 $33,500 $49,000

Source: O*Net Online
